Output de3e96ceeaa0fe2cdc23e19573facca6ea99f0f86ca03d23322c4e7bd5c70258:0

value
26960700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d511c45a544c5a5cb0517238d4953a51e2a69c33 OP_EQUALVERIFY OP_CHECKSIG
address
1LRcDLJv2q75ApQMSPsiKLiDNzm9iwcGza
transaction
de3e96ceeaa0fe2cdc23e19573facca6ea99f0f86ca03d23322c4e7bd5c70258
confirmations
309227
spent
true